WebMar 30, 2024 · Sushi contains several ingredients (rice, seaweed, vegetables, sauces, fish, etc.) while sashimi is just raw fish served by itself. Sushi tends to be higher in calories thanks to rice and other additions like mayo and tempura batter, while sashimi tends to be lower in calories and richer in protein because it is plain fish.

Without the vinegar rice, you’re no longer eating sushi –You're eating Sashimi. #rawfish pic.twitter.com ... WebLet’s check out the calories of some popular sushi and sashimi dishes. Cucumber Roll – 200 calories in 6 pieces. California Roll – 300 calories in 6 pieces. Naruto Roll (No Rice) – 100 calories in 6 pieces. Nigiri – 40 to 50 calories per piece. WebApr 16, 2024 · However, unlike sushi, nigiri does not contain extra ingredients or seaweed, and unlike sashimi, it contains vinegar rice. It is only raw seafood served over rice. It may also be eaten with soy sauce and wasabi. Sushi, sashimi, and nigiri are fundamentally simple dishes; however, they can all be presented and created in a variety of ways. WebJan 5, 2024 · Nigiri sushi isn’t rolled like maki. Instead, it’s a thin slice of raw or cooked fish layered atop a mound of vinegary rice. Typically, a small amount of wasabi is placed between the fish and the rice, though in some cases, a small strip of toasted seaweed, or nori, may be used instead. Many people equate sushi with raw fish, but in fact the term "sushi" refers to vinegar seasoned rice, which is the basis of any sushi. Sushi can be made with both cooked and raw ingredients and is not limited to fish.
